Output 3c37346252f99d15d617ef3b933d9defb67dd1646db8aa3012cd3b0a4527d3d0:0

value
19755757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1ca0c7ec899feae30d3899691b67a7a08fdab5f OP_EQUAL
address
3LpHCEWTuMFm1i7aEN9KvhXGhsLB8x9mMG
transaction
3c37346252f99d15d617ef3b933d9defb67dd1646db8aa3012cd3b0a4527d3d0
spent
true